Why does this board have an alpine slant?

Seems like most people who post here do a bunch of cragging, but only report alpine routes. Sport climbing and bouldering is slagged, so nobody admits to doing it, overall the tone is 'if it's not alpine, it's not worth doing/reporting. I don't think that's a bad thing, I rather like it, but still, why is it? Geography? History? Or is cc.com simply an alpine climbers' spray board? Any ideas?

Probably because often the conditions, trail, road, forest service reports-enforcement-whatever, national park info etc, and such are changeable for alpine climbing.

 

Often some or even all of these rarely change for rock climbing or the information is so well known that it's not worth as much time.

 

I'm sure many people are rock climbing. IF they have new routes they may not feel compelled to report them except to guidebook authors. I can imagine the ratings, bolt, and other wars-spray encumbered in rock climbing reports. Although it doesnt always happen...
